Leather Motorcycle Trousers
Some experienced bikers swear by the benefits of leather trousers, but textile motorcycle trousers have come a long way in the last 30 years, and so leather is not always the best option. Leather is abrasion resistant and leather trousers can look great, but leather absorbs the rain like a sponge, and it has little by the way of thermal qualities. It is true that racers wear leather, but they don’t spend hours in the saddle, so don’t tend to get miserably cold and wet. The road rider, by contrast, can get very cold and wet on a long journey, and a pair of leather pants can make one feel even less comfortable. Racers, by the way, wear leather not just for its protective qualities but also for its tendency not to create wind resistance and turbulence. A pair of textile trousers will offer comparable levels of protection to leather and considerably enhanced levels of comfort. For 99% of riders! we feel that a textile pant is the best option. A leather trouser is really for the summer, and for when looking sharp is the primary consideration.
